




Dearborn Highlands Arts Council was founded in December 1982, by a group of local citizens committed to creating an organization presenting quality programming and assisting local artists to perform, exhibit and educate. Since that time, DHAC has established a broad range of programs that offer a wide and excellent variety to local citizens.
Activities & Programs include OPEN Gallery/Marketplace with
bi-monthly exhibits, generating sales, conversations and understanding of various art forms; Arts Alive! Art Fair & Gift Bazaar providing sales opportunities during November and December for local artists and arts organizations; Library Classics Series featuring regional artists with free admission possible by funding from the Lawrenceburg Public Library Services and Resources Foundation; Artist-in-Schools program providing arts experiences for students that directly reinforce the school curriculum.
The mission of the Dearborn Highlands Arts Council is to serve, expand, and enrich the lives of residents of Dearborn County and adjacent areas through education, exposure, diversity, enjoyment, and participation in the performing and visual arts.
